web前端工程师培训课程有哪些

fiy 其他 147

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Web前端工程师培训课程涵盖了多个方面,以下是一些常见的课程内容:

    1. HTML和CSS基础:学习HTML标记语言和CSS样式表的基础知识,包括标签、属性、选择器等。

    2. JavaScript编程:学习JavaScript语言的基本语法、DOM操作、事件处理等,掌握动态网页的开发技术。

    3. 响应式设计与布局:了解响应式设计的原理和方法,学习如何使用媒体查询和弹性盒模型等技术实现自适应布局。

    4. 前端框架:学习流行的前端框架,如AngularJS、ReactJS、Vue.js等,掌握构建复杂应用的能力。

    5. 前端工具:学习使用常见的前端工具,如包管理器NPM、构建工具Webpack、版本控制工具Git等,提高开发效率。

    6. UI设计和交互设计:学习界面设计原则和常用设计工具,了解用户体验和交互设计的基本原理。

    7. 前端性能优化:学习如何优化网页加载性能,包括压缩和合并资源、使用缓存和CDN等技术。

    8. 接口与数据交互:学习如何使用AJAX、Fetch等技术与后端接口进行数据交互,处理前后端分离的开发方式。

    除了以上的基础课程,还有一些进阶课程可供选择,例如前端安全、移动端开发、跨平台开发、浏览器兼容性等。具体课程设置可以根据个人需求和学习计划进行选择。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Web前端工程师培训课程通常包括以下内容:

    1. HTML与CSS基础:学习网页的结构与布局,掌握HTML标签的用法和CSS样式的应用,能够实现基本的页面设计和布局。

    2. JavaScript编程:学习JavaScript语言的基本语法和常用操作,如变量、函数、条件语句、循环等,以及DOM操作,掌握JavaScript实现动态网页交互的能力。

    3. 前端框架与库:学习常用的前端框架和库,如jQuery、React、Vue等,了解它们的特点和使用方法,提升开发效率和网页性能。

    4. 用户体验设计:了解用户行为和心理,学习如何设计用户友好的界面和交互,包括用户研究、信息架构、界面设计等内容。

    5. 响应式布局和移动端开发:学习使用媒体查询和flexbox等技术实现响应式布局,以及移动端开发的特点和技巧,包括适配不同屏幕尺寸、优化性能等。

    6. 版本控制:学习使用Git进行版本控制,掌握分支管理、合并代码等操作,能够协作开发和解决代码冲突。

    7. 性能优化与调试:学习前端性能优化的方法和工具,如压缩代码、减少HTTP请求、浏览器缓存等,同时掌握调试工具的使用,方便排查和修复bug。

    8. 实战项目:通过实际的项目实践,学习将前端技术应用到实际项目中,锻炼解决问题和合作开发的能力。

    除了以上内容,还可以根据培训机构或课程的要求,可能还包括其他的相关内容,如数据可视化、用户界面设计、Web安全等。另外,一些培训课程可能还提供一些额外的学习资源和辅导,如在线课程、教学视频、实时答疑等,以帮助学生更好地学习和实践。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Web前端工程师培训课程主要涵盖HTML、CSS、JavaScript等前端技术的学习。以下是一些常见的Web前端培训课程:

    1. 基础课程:

      • HTML基础:学习HTML标签的使用,页面结构和布局等。
      • CSS基础:学习CSS样式的书写方式,样式选择器、盒模型、浮动等常用技术。
      • JavaScript基础:学习JavaScript的语法、变量、函数、对象等基本概念,以及与HTML和CSS的交互。
    2. 前端框架课程:

      • Bootstrap:学习使用Bootstrap框架进行快速响应式网页开发,包括网格布局、组件等。
      • Vue.js 或 React.js:学习使用Vue.js或React.js等前端框架来构建交互性强的单页面应用。
    3. 前端开发工具:

      • 前端开发环境:学习如何搭建前端开发环境,包括代码编辑器、开发服务器等工具的使用。
      • 版本控制工具:学习使用Git进行版本控制,管理代码仓库和团队协作。
    4. 响应式设计与移动端开发:

      • 移动端适配:学习如何使用媒体查询和响应式设计技术,实现网页在不同设备上的适配。
      • 移动端开发:学习使用原生JavaScript或跨平台开发框架进行移动端应用开发。
    5. 进阶课程:

      • 数据可视化:学习使用图表库(如ECharts、D3.js等)实现数据的可视化展示。
      • 性能优化:学习前端性能优化的方法和技巧,提升网页的加载速度和用户体验。

    除了课堂学习,还可以通过实践项目来巩固所学的知识。例如,模仿设计稿进行页面开发,参与开源项目或自己做一个项目,或者参加编程竞赛等。同时,也可以学习一些与前端相关的后端技术,如Node.js、数据库等,以提升自己的全栈能力。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部